Raiders = hardest schedule in the NFL Lions = hardest schedule in the NFC Funny how that worked out... But its because we play against the AFC West and the NFC East... Arguably the best divisions in their respective conferences... Really it only matters when scheduling 2 teams since you play everyone in your division then common opponents (with the other teams in your division) against 1 division in the NFC and one in the AFC... Our 2 are Tampa Bay (4-12) and Arizona (5-11)... Oakland's are Cleveland (4-12) and Miami (6-10)... By comparison the Bear's 2 are the Seahawk's (9-7) and Saints (10-6) and the Colt's are Baltimore (13-3) and New England (12-4)
